Your first 1,000 German words--five words a day.

Over the course of a year, German for Everyone Junior: Five Words a Day teaches new vocabulary to children who are starting to learn German. Presenting 20 new words between Monday and Thursday, the final day of each week's teaching allows children to practice the vocabulary they have just learned.

A mix of nouns and verbs are taught through beautifully illustrated scenes, with each new word clearly labeled. Five Words a Day first encourages children to copy out the words before covering them with the flaps on the jacket and testing their new knowledge. Accompanying audio means that children are also able to practice their German pronunciation as many times as they want.

With over 1,000 German words, Five Words a Day is a colorful, clear, and comprehensive workbook that will lay the foundations for your child's journey in learning and understanding German, at school or at home.
